Vashti Wyatt

Senior Associate

Bristol

Vashti trained with Davies Arnold Cooper Solicitors (now DAC Beachcroft), qualifying in October 2002. Following qualification, Vashti undertook a mixture of healthcare regulatory work for various regulatory bodies and Defendant clinical negligence.

With this background she then gained experience in various London firms in professional liability. Vashti previously worked in the London office of Beale & Co before relocating to Bristol. Vashti re-joined the Bristol office of Beale & Co in June 2017.

Vashti now undertakes professional negligence, which involves advising professional indemnity Insurers and their professional clients in respect of negligence claims. She advises a range of professionals including solicitors, barristers, accountants, surveyors, and architects.

Her advice covers all aspects of the dispute resolution and litigation process, including in respect of alternative dispute resolution such as mediation.

She has also acted for insurers in insurance policy coverage matters including those arising from dishonesty, late notification and non disclosure.

In the course of her position she has written a number of articles on legal updates and case law and has given talks to insurers on changes to the law.
